The Kentucky Prevention Network (KPN) promotes evidence-based substance use/misuse prevention efforts, through training, education, and networking.

KPN:
- strives to increase the understanding of prevention strategies to reduce substance use/misuse and as a key component of public health
- encourages collaboration among prevention professionals, volunteers, community members, and other stakeholders in the interest of a healthy Commonwealth
- supports and advocates for data-driven decisions and evidence-based practices for effective alcohol, tobacco, and other substance use/misuse prevention strategies, resources, and programs
- recognizes that there is a relationship between mental health wellness, suicide prevention, and substance use
- promotes the use of the Strategic Prevention Framework and upstream prevention strategies to address those in the community
